Suppose Country A can produce 100 coffees per day and Country B can produce 80 coffees per day. Who has the absolute advantage in selling coffees?

Understand the concept of absolute advantage: A country has an absolute advantage in producing a good if it can produce more of that good with the same resources compared to another country.
Identify the production quantities given: Country A produces 100 coffees per day, and Country B produces 80 coffees per day.
Compare the production quantities directly since absolute advantage is about who produces more: 100 (Country A) versus 80 (Country B).
Determine which country produces more coffee per day: Since 100 > 80, Country A produces more coffee than Country B.
Conclude that Country A has the absolute advantage in producing (and thus selling) coffees because it can produce more coffee per day than Country B.
